C# MAC算法问题

.NET技术 > C# [问题点数:70分,结帖人shuiying1120]
等级
本版专家分:1
结帖率 75%
等级
本版专家分:1
等级
本版专家分:1
等级
本版专家分:0
等级
本版专家分:2909
shuiying1120

等级:

[winphone][C#]MAC算法的实现

算法基于DES,3DES算法。 函数签名(其中hexContent指需要计算MAC的16进制字符串,hexKey为16进制密钥串-长度16字节) public static string MAC(string hexContent, string hexKey) 初始化偏移 string hexIv = ...

c# PBOC_DES_mac算法

PBOC_DES_mac加密算法,全原码,下载就可以使用。。。。。。。。。。。。。。。。。。。

C#中的单DES MAC算法实现

using System.Security; using System.Security.Cryptography; using System.IO; using System.Runtime.InteropServices;...public byte[] HCDES(byte[] Key, byte[] Data) ...//创建一个DES算法的加密类 DESC...

c# cmac算法_在mac上使用VS Code编写C#应用程序

首先需要在mac上安装dot net core 开发包(包含dot net core 运行时),dot net core mac 版 官方网站:下载并安装这个地址是关于各种安装异常的问题的方案这个问题可以执行这个命令解决:ln -s /usr/local/share/...

c# cmac算法_c#获取Mac地址最全方法

/// ///Mac地址获取帮助类 2019.10.16/// public classMacAddressHelper{//////根据截取ipconfig /all命令的输出流获取网卡Mac,支持不同语言编码//////public static stringGetMacByIpConfig(){List macs = new ...

ANSI-X99MAC算法和PBOC的3DES MAC算法,附DES算法工具

ANSI-X99MAC算法和PBOC的3DES MAC算法,附DES算法工具 https://blog.csdn.net/MaxWoods/article/details/48525473 https://blog.csdn.net/redumbrella/article/details/7569887 ...

银联MAC运算算法和校验工具

包含:DES算法工具和DES加密算法 4次运算加密步骤(密钥对异或) 计算MAC的密钥为(16进制格式)

C#国密加密算法SM2,SM3,SM4

C#国密加密算法SM2,SM3,SM4的一个实现案例,不涉及具体的算法剖析,在网络上关于这个加密算法的文档较少,切在跨语言加密解密上会存在一些问题,所以整理。

c# cmac算法_谁能把银联的MAC算法C#实现出来啊

POS终端采用ECB的加密方式,简述如下:a)将欲发送给POS中心的消息中,从消息类型(MTI)到63域之间的部分构成MACELEMEMENTBLOCK(MAB)。b)对MAB,按每8个字节做异或(不管信息中的字符格式),如果最后不满8个字节,则...

c# cmac算法_求个 C# POS终端MAC算法

前几天已经将 单倍和双倍3des加密算法找到了,现在就差这个mac算法了,始终跟pos开发工具写的不一样,麻烦大神忙我看看找找方法,谢谢了:)贴一个正确的密钥:1234567812345678数据:...

java加密解密研究8、MAC算法家族

MAC算法结合了MD5和SHA算法的优势,并加入密钥的支持,是一种更为安全的消息摘要算法。 MAC(Message Authentication Code,消息认证码算法)是含有密钥的散列函数算法,兼容了MD和SHA算法的特性,并在此基础上加入...

C# 自动生成mac地址软件

时间转换为十六进制、将产生的mac打印到txt文件

银联联机UTVT SM4 MAC算法

* SM4 mac计算 * 1.数据不为16的倍数,需要补0 * 2.将数据16个字节进行异或,再将异或的结果与下一个16个字节异或,一直到最后 * 3.将异或运算后的最后16个字节 转换成32 个HEXDECIMAL: * 4.取前16 个字节用...

MAC算法通过CBC来实现ECB

先来交代下背景吧,什么是MAC就不解释了,网上搜搜一大堆。简单来说这次MAC要上送的他方... 大致上MAC算法基本都是要对待计算数据在末尾补齐0x00,使待计算数据的长度为8的倍数,随后将待计算数据每8位分组。随后对每

常见的MAC算法(PBOC_3DES_MAC、ANSI X9.9MAC算法、ANSI x9.19算法)

个人总结的常用mac算法,附上源码,完全使用java原生写法,效率极高  public final class Pboc3DesMACUtils { public static final byte[] ZERO_IVC = new byte[] { 0, 0, 0, 0, 0, 0, 0, 0 }; /** * 计算...

C# 加解密算法

加密解密算法目前已经应用到我们生活中的各个方面 加密用于达到以下目的: 保密性:帮助保护用户的标识或数据不被读取。 数据完整性:帮助保护数据不被更改。 身份验证:确保数据发自特定的一方。 ...

C# 加密算法HmacSHA256

//加密算法HmacSHA256 private static string HmacSHA256(string secret, string signKey) { string signRet = string.Empty; using (HMACSHA256 mac = new HMACSHA2...

c# cmac算法_C# C/S程序获取MAC地址三种方法

之前为了自己的共享软件,曾萌生过靠共享软件发财的想法,从而考虑通过绑定注册用户的MAC地址,从而实现正版用户与盗版用户的验证研究了很多次,在笔记本,台式机,老式台式机(2002年到2009年之间的老式机器)上试验...

c# cmac算法_编写跨平台C ++代码(Windows,Linux和Mac OSX)

This is my first-attempt at writing anything even slightly complicated in C++, I'm attempting to build a shared library that I can interface with from Objective-C, and .NET apps (ok, that part comes l...

c# cmac算法_c# – 在Mac上开发.Net应用程序?

我是开始使用Mac OS的.Net开发人员.我在这个系统上唯一想念的是“VISUAL STUDIO”.我不想使用两个系统,你怎么想开发.Net应用程序或者只使用Mono Develop? Mono是否足以开发与Windows兼容并在Mac上运行的应用程序?...

C#加密算法HmacSHA256,SHA256

public static string SHA256Encrypt(string strIN) { //string strIN = getstrIN(strIN); byte[] tmpByte; SHA256 sha256 = new SHA256Managed(); tmpByte = sha256.ComputeHash(GetKeyByteArray(st

PBOC-3DES-MAC加密算法(测试通过)

import java.io.UnsupportedEncodingException; ... * PBOC3DES 加密算法 * @ClassName PBOC3DES * @author 张月 * @date 2013年8月8日 */ public class PBOC3DES { private static int H

c# cmac算法_将c#改成纯c语言,附c#代码,mac运算用,谢谢了

publicclassMAC{publicstaticbyte[]GetMac(byte[]Data){intmac_length=Data.Length;byte[]temp=newbyte[8];intcpoy_length=mac_length>=8?8:(mac_length-8);Array.Copy(Data,0,temp,0...public class MAC{public ...

DES、3DES 加解密;MAC算法

常用的通讯加密算法 /// /// DES、3DES 加解密;MAC算法 /// public sealed class DES_Cryptographycs { #region --- 字段 Begin --- private PaddingMode mPaddingMode; private

HMACSHA1 加密算法

********************************************************** ...HMACSHA1是从 SHA1 哈希函数构造的一种键控哈希算法,被用作 HMAC(基于哈希的消息验证代码)。此 HMAC 进程将密钥与消息数据混合,使用哈希函数...

C#实现AES-128 CMAC算法

公司有个lora项目,要用到Lora-ns,虽然有其他公司现成的解决方案,但是需要有我们自己的个性化逻辑,因此需要重新手写NS的相关代码,根据semtech公司制定的协议标准编写了C#版本的lora-ns。 其中里面有个AES128-...

HmacSHA256算法(C# 和 Java)

* HmacSHA256算法,返回的结果始终是32位 * @param key 加密的键,可以是任何数据 * @param content 待加密的内容 * @return 加密后的内容 * @throws Exception */ public static byte[] hmacSHA256(byte...

利用3DES算法计算MAC及解加密

不少人对于3DES的算法有些陌生

c# cmac算法_[转载]C# C/S程序获取MAC地址三种方法 – 澜紫癜青 – 博客园

之前为了自己的共享软件,曾萌生过靠共享软件发财的想法,从而考虑通过绑定注册用户的MAC地址,从而实现正版用户与盗版用户的验证研究了很多次,在笔记本,台式机,老式台式机(2002年到2009年之间的老式机器)上试验...

简历模板大全

个人简历大全,满足各行业需求,可以根据自己实际情况任意进行修改。

相关热词 c# 设置窗体为激活 c# 同步发送 c# 多进程 锁 c# 读取类的属性和值 c# out 使用限制 c#获取url的id c# update 集合 c# 公众号 菜单 c#for迭代 c#指针应用